This work proposes a conceptual and minimally formalized cosmological frameworkbased on three fundamental entities: A (a persistent proto-spacetime), AB (localinstability or genesis events), and B (observable universes). In this framework, cosmological evolution is not globally cyclic but locallygenerative: AB events may occur in suitable regions of an existing B, potentiallyassociated with extreme gravitational environments, without requiring globalreset or total annihilation. The model is consistent with entropy growth, allows local violations of naiveglobal equilibrium assumptions, and is compatible with current observationallimitations. The framework unifies elements from inflationary cosmology, blackhole physics, and anthropic selection without invoking a classical multiverse. This preprint presents the conceptual structure, axioms, and minimal mathematicalformalism, and proposes possible observational consequences.
